Default how do i unhide column after saving file

I was using excell 2000
Saved worksheet with 3 colums hidden.
opened worksheet
Highlighted column before and after columns i hid.
clicked unhide.
Hidden Columns did not display.
How can I recover these columns?thank you sharon m brown

That should have done it..........
Two things come to mind.........is the sheet "Protected"
Maybe the columns are showing but very narrow...........try highlighting the
columns on either side and setting the colunn width to something like 8 ro
10........

Hi Sharon
Chuck has just about got it covered, but if you want to do a global unhide,
select the button where the row headers and column headers intersect, ( up in
the top left hand corner).....and then click Unhide.

Some quick diagnostics ..

Press CTRL+A (selects the entire sheet)
Click Format Column Unhide
Click Format Column Width 8.5 (say)
(Some column widths may have been inadvertently set to zero)

Clear any frozen pane (another possible culprit ..)
Click Window Unfreeze Panes
